Rock River Rising

Heavy rain upstream is pushing up the level of the Rock River. Monday it's over flood stage at both Joslin and Moline, and is forecast to go up some more at both locations.

The National Weather Service says at Joslin, the river went over flood stage on Saturday and has since gone up three more feet. It should rise another half-foot and crest on Tuesday then fall sharply through the rest of the week.

At Moline Monday, the Rock is half a foot over flood stage and expected to go up one more foot and crest on Wednesday morning. It should drop back below flood stage by sometime on Thursday.
